The strategic role of 3PL in modern supply chain management

The article examines the evolving role of third-party logistics (3PL) providers in modern supply chain management, highlighting their transition from basic service vendors to strategic partners essential for competitive advantage. It explores the comprehensive integration of 3PL services across warehousing, transportation, order fulfillment, and inventory management operations, demonstrating how specialized logistics expertise creates measurable performance improvements across multiple dimensions. The inquiry analyzes the strategic benefits of 3PL partnerships, including enhanced scalability, access to specialized knowledge, improved global market reach, and significant financial advantages through resource optimization. Furthermore, the article outlines critical considerations for selecting appropriate 3PL providers, emphasizing the importance of operational compatibility, strategic facility location, comprehensive cost structure analysis, and thorough evaluation methods that extend beyond transactional pricing comparisons. Through detailed case studies and empirical assessment, the article provides insights into how businesses can leverage 3PL partnerships to transform their supply chains amidst increasing global complexity and disruption.
